    Default Brand new orchid grower with a new phal

    I've grown a variety of plants over the years and had a friend give me an orchid. The tag was still with it (luckily) and it is a phalaenopsis. My friend had it about 2 years and it has not bloomed since she got it.

    I've lurked around here for a few days reading what I thought might be relevant. I'm interested in getting this plant healthy and blooming and have come to a few conclusions (right or wrong) I would like to have validated.

    First, I think the plant has not been receiving enough light. I believe the leaves are too dark. I moved it to a bright southern facing window in my house. It will get a few hours of relatively direct light during the day, but most of the day it will get bright, but indirect light.

    Second, I think the plant may need to be repotted. I was told the plant had been given fertilizer, but I was not able to get any specific information about what fertilizer, how much, or how frequently. I did flush the medium by pouring about a gallon of room temperature tap water through the pot three days ago and am waiting for it to dry out. Additionally, after approximately 2 years, the medium may need replacing anyway.

    I have attached a few pictures for review. I appreciate any insight or advice.
